Abstract
Abstract In this study, electrochemical, electrochromic and spectroelectrochemical properties of a tert -butylcalix[4]arene bridged bis double-decker lutetium(III) phthalocyanine (Lu 2 Pc 4 2 ) were investigated explicitly as compared with a tert -butylcalix[4]arene bridged dimeric lutetium(III) phthalocyanine [Lu 2 Pc 2 (OAc) 2 1 ]. Distinctive differences between electrochemical and electrochromic properties of 1 and 2 were detected. Moreover, the properties of 1 and 2 were compared with previously reported S 4 (CH 2 ) 4 bridged Lu 2 Pc 2 (OAc) 2 and Lu 2 Pc 4 . The calixarene bridged phthalocyanine (Pc) compounds, 1 and 2 showed well-defined electrochromic behaviour with green-blue and blue-purple colour transitions. The enhanced electrochromic properties of 2 , as compared to 1 , were attributed to its double-decker structure, probably allowing the formation of suitable ion channels for the counter ion movement in the solid film.
